A coin is tossed six times. What is the probability of obtaining at most five heads?

P(at most 5 heads) = 1 - P(6 heads) = 1 - (1/2)^6 = 63/64

OpenStudy (anonymous):

the questions is asking for AT MOST 5 heads, NOT exactly 5 heads
